Deal of the Month
See moresportsxchange
sportsxchange
sportsxchange
sportsxchange
sportsxchange
sportsxchange
sportsxchange
sportsxchange
3,742 Results
blakesgolfshop
blakesgolfshop
blakesgolfshop
blakesgolfshop
clubfindersgolf
clubfindersgolf
blakesgolfshop
clubfindersgolf
clubfindersgolf
clubfindersgolf
blakesgolfshop
clubfindersgolf
blakesgolfshop
blakesgolfshop
blakesgolfshop
clubfindersgolf
clubfindersgolf
clubfindersgolf